The Advanced Skill Certificate in Mental Health Support for Families of Incarcerated Parents is a comprehensive course designed to equip learners with essential skills to support families affected by incarceration. This course is vital in addressing the mental health needs of this vulnerable population, as they often experience trauma, stress, and social isolation.

Course Details

β€’ Advanced Mental Health Assessment
β€’ Legal & Criminal Justice System Navigation
β€’ Crisis Intervention for Families of Incarcerated Parents
β€’ Trauma-Informed Care for Children of Incarcerated Parents
β€’ Cognitive Behavioral Therapy Techniques
β€’ Supporting Family Reentry & Reintegration
β€’ Substance Use Disorders & Co-occurring Disorders
β€’ Self-Care for Mental Health Support Providers
β€’ Cultural Sensitivity & Diversity in Mental Health Services
